These recommendations are synthesised from annual TikTok posting time research published by Influencer Marketing Hub, Sprout Social, Later, and Hootsuite. Where sources agree on a time window, it is classified as Tier 1 (Peak). Where the majority of sources agree, Tier 2 (Good). Where one source recommends a window, Tier 3 (Moderate).
Data is segmented by niche based on audience demographic patterns reported across these sources. Times are based on when each nicheβs typical audience is most active on TikTok, not general platform averages.
Note: These are research-backed starting points, not guarantees. Your personal optimal times may vary. Use TikTok Analytics (Creator Tools β Analytics β Followers β Follower Activity) to find when YOUR specific audience is most active.

Law firm SEO involves some of the highest cost-per-click keywords in any industry, making organic rankings exceptionally valuable. Legal content falls under YMYL standards requiring demonstrated expertise and authoritative sourcing. Firms must balance practice area pages targeting commercial intent with educational content that builds topical authority, all while managing jurisdiction-specific keywords and intense local competition from other firms.
for Law Firms tips
- Create dedicated practice area pages for each service targeting "[practice area] lawyer in [city]" rather than listing all services on one generic page.
- Publish jurisdiction-specific legal guides explaining local laws in plain language since these attract backlinks from local media and community organisations.
- Add attorney schema markup with bar admission details and case result summaries to strengthen the E-E-A-T signals Google requires for legal content.
